Benefits of a Folding Treadmill With Incline
Folding treadmills take up less floor space, allowing you to place them in your home exercise room. Many folding treadmills come with transport wheels, making them easier to move around and store away after use.
Many folding treadmills offer incline capability but the more advanced options tend to come with more unique features. The most advanced treadmills are usually more expensive.

When selecting a folding treadmill take note of the dimensions of the treadmill both when it is folded as well as when it is assembled. Ensure it fits your space and can be tucked away underneath or behind your bed or couch. It's also crucial to verify the maximum weight capacity to ensure it is able to support your body. Also, consider a treadmill that has a running deck that folds down that is at a minimum 45cm wide and 120cm long. This size can accommodate the majority of strides without causing any stress on your knees.
Another thing to consider when selecting a treadmill with a folding design is the number of pre-set programs. Some cheaper models only have a couple of programs, while more expensive ones come with a variety of workouts. Think about whether you require a touchscreen or other features that can enhance your workout.

Incline
In addition to speed and speed, the slope of a treadmill could increase the difficulty of your exercise. A good quality folding treadmill has a range of incline settings, allowing you to alter the incline of your run as you progress. The incline settings are usually restricted to the lower portion of the market to a maximum 4 degrees, but some of the top treadmills offer incline settings that can go up to 15%.

Safety
Treadmills are designed to help you meet your fitness goals in a safe and secure manner. It is important to remember that every person's fitness levels differ. A treadmill with incline of 12 should be used in accordance with the recommended speed for age and physical state. It's also important to keep your heart rate in the range of a healthy level. The best method to achieve this is to use your heart rate monitor alongside your treadmill.
If you're in the market for a treadmill that folds and has an incline, you should look for one that has an integrated heart rate monitor. This will allow you to track your heart rate during your workout and ensure you're exercising at the right intensity. It also gives you a more accurate count of the calories you've burned. If you're a novice to working out on a treadmill, it's best to start slowly and gradually increase the speed and incline until you get used to it.
Another feature to look for is an safety lock. This will prevent the treadmill from accidentally falling over while you're using it. This is especially important if you have young pets or children. Also, you should make certain that your treadmill is locked when not in use. Check out the instructions supplied by the manufacturer if aren't sure how to lock your treadmill.
